Anti-war alliance: 'No proof Saddam is a threat'

Facing imminent war, the world’s staunchest opponents of invading Iraq told the UN Security Council there was no proof Saddam Hussein posed a threat to any country.

“If today, we really had indisputable facts demonstrating that from the territory of Iraq there was a direct threat to the United States,” Russian Foreign Minister Igor Ivanov said Moscow would use “any means” to help.
